走啊走
加油

通用型和计算型云服务器在数据库性能上有何区别?

服务器价格表

通用型和计算型云服务器在数据库性能上的主要区别体现在CPU、内存配比、适用负载类型以及性价比等方面。以下是详细对比:


1. 资源配置差异

特性 通用型云服务器 计算型云服务器
CPU与内存比例 平衡(如1:2 或 1:4) 高CPU、相对低内存(如1:1 或 1:2)
适用场景 均衡负载,如Web应用、中小型数据库 高并发计算密集型任务,如高性能计算、大数据处理
  • 通用型:适合对CPU和内存需求较为均衡的场景,例如中小型关系型数据库(MySQL、PostgreSQL)。
  • 计算型:专为高CPU利用率优化,适合需要大量计算的数据库操作,如复杂查询、OLAP分析型数据库。

2. 数据库性能表现

✅ 通用型优势:

  • 内存相对充足,有利于数据库缓存(如InnoDB Buffer Pool),提升读写性能。
  • 适合事务处理型(OLTP)数据库,例如电商系统、用户管理系统等,这类应用更依赖I/O和内存,而非纯计算能力。
  • 成本较低,性价比高,适合大多数常规数据库部署。

✅ 计算型优势:

  • 更强的CPU处理能力,适合执行复杂SQL、聚合函数、存储过程或数据仓库类查询(OLAP)。
  • 在高并发连接下,能更好地处理计算密集型请求,减少查询延迟。
  • 适用于需要频繁进行数据计算、报表生成或实时分析的数据库系统。

3. 实际应用场景举例

场景 推荐类型 原因
小型网站后台数据库(MySQL) 通用型 资源均衡,成本低,满足日常读写
数据仓库(如ClickHouse、Greenplum) 计算型 查询涉及大量计算,需高CPU支持
高并发电商平台订单系统 通用型或增强型 更依赖内存和I/O,非纯计算
实时数据分析平台 计算型 复杂查询、聚合运算多,需快速响应

4. 其他影响因素

除了实例类型,还需考虑以下配置对数据库性能的影响:

  • 存储类型:SSD云盘 vs 普通硬盘,直接影响IOPS和吞吐。
  • 网络带宽:高并发访问时,网络性能也很关键。
  • 数据库引擎优化:索引、参数调优等也极大影响性能。

✅ 总结建议:

选择建议 说明
选通用型 如果你的数据库以事务处理为主(OLTP)、并发中等、注重性价比。
选计算型 如果数据库涉及大量复杂查询、分析计算(OLAP)、或需要高CPU处理能力。

📌 提示:对于核心数据库业务,也可考虑专用的数据库专属主机云数据库RDS产品,它们针对数据库进行了深度优化,性能和稳定性更佳。


如有具体数据库类型(如MySQL、MongoDB、Oracle)和业务规模,可进一步细化推荐方案。